Licensing Program Analysts (LPAs) Seychelle De Luca and Marea Behvand met with Director Tonya Vorobets and Administrator Ryan Suarez for an unannounced case management inspection to discuss the Unusual Incident Report (UIR) that the facility called in and submitted on 7/2/2019 and which occurred on 7/1/2019. Upon arrival LPAs observed 17 napping preschool children and three staff in the Ferrets classroom, 19 napping preschool children and three staff in Dolphins classroom, and 18 napping preschool children and two staff in the Turtles classroom. LPAs interviewed staff, reviewed video footage, and toured the facility indoors.

It was reported that on 7/1/2019, Child #1 exited the Ferrets classroom and the front lobby to find Child #1's parent, who was in the parking lot. This occurred without Director or Staff #1 seeing Child #1 leave the classroom. Child #1's parent had not driven away yet and brought Child #1 back to the Ferrets classroom.

During today's inspection, LPAs reviewed video footage. LPAs observed Child #1 and parent entered the Ferrets classroom at 7:36 AM. Child #1's parent returned to the car at 7:40 AM. Approximately 30 seconds later, Child #1 ran out of the classroom and stood in the open doorway between the front lobby and the parking lot. Child #1's parent got out of the car and brought Child #1 back inside at 7:41 AM.

Care and Supervision. No child(ren) shall be left without the supervision, including visual observation, of a teacher at any time except as specified in sections 101216.2(e)(1) and 101230(c)(1). This requirement is not met as evidenced by the self reported incident that the facility submitted on 7/2/2019, which reads that Child #1 ran out of the classroom
